Nduka Ekpenyong arrested for $2.5 MILLON baby formula Medicaid fraud scheme that fueled luxury NY lifestyle

A Hewlett, New York man stands accused of defrauding Medicaid out of more than $2.5 million by billing for specialized pediatric formula that was never provided. Prosecutors say thousands of invalid Medicaid claims were submitted, leaving children without essential nutrition and fueling the suspect’s lavish spending.

Dance Marathon at SDSU moves students for life-saving care

San Diego State University students have devoted their energy to a Dance Marathon that directly benefits Rady Children’s Hospital. As part of a year-long movement, this event joins more than 400 similar programs across the nation to improve children’s health care.
